Where does Steam save game saves?
Games that utilize Steam's cloud saves, for instance, may store these files under C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\Userdata. You may also find some games place their save files in your Documents folder—look for a folder with the game's title, the publisher's name, or inside the My Games folder.Fastest way to move Steam games from one PC to another
Are game saves stored on Steam?
Games can utilize Steam Cloud for storage of many different types of data, including game settings, save games, profile stats and other user-specific bits. Way 3. Backup Game Saves Using File History
- Connect an external hard drive to your computer, type File History in the Windows search box, and click Open.
- Click Add a drive, and select the backup drive.
- Select "On" under "Automatically back up my files".
- Click on "More options" to customize backup needs.

What does backup game files do in steam? In Steam, backup game files create a copy of the games that you download, install, and patch via the Steam platform and save the copy in c:\program files (x86)\steam\Backups folder by default.How do I reinstall a game on Steam without losing saves?
If reinstalling Steam and Steam games in the near future, please move the steamapps folder (C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ps) outside of the Steam directory to prevent your games from being deleted.
